
Rental yield is commonly used to determine the rate of returns on investment (ROI) made from real estate property.
Pretoria, South Africa has the highest percentage of rental yield among the African cities.
Among the ten cities, South Africa boasts half of the cities for top investments in real estate. Pretoria, Port Elizabeth, Durban and Johannesburg to the cities with the highest rent yield of 17.1%, 13.2%, 11.5% and 11.1% respectively.
Douala city in Cameroon also ranks in the top five cities with a high rental yield of 10%, Addis Ababa city in Ethiopia and Nairobi city in Kenya have 8.8% and 8.1% respectively. l
